What Is a Web Full Stack Developer Job?
A web full stack developer is a professional who can work on both the front end and back end of a website or web application. They build user interfaces, design APIs, manage databases, and often handle deployment and infrastructure as well. Because they understand the entire stack, they can move fluidly between layers, debug complex issues, and contribute meaningfully throughout the development lifecycle.
Companies value full stack developers because they reduce handoffs between teams, ship features faster, and bring a holistic perspective to architectural decisions. The role is demanding, but it offers exceptional career growth and the satisfaction of owning a product end to end.
Hire AAMAX.CO for Full Stack Web Solutions
Organizations that need full stack expertise without building an in-house team can hire AAMAX.CO for complete web design and development services. Their full stack developers handle everything from pixel-perfect interfaces to scalable backends and cloud infrastructure. They work as an extension of the client’s team, delivering production-ready applications that perform reliably under real-world conditions.
Core Front-End Skills
The front end is what users see and touch. Full stack developers must be fluent in HTML, CSS, and JavaScript, with deep experience in at least one modern framework such as React, Vue, or Angular. They should understand responsive design, accessibility standards, and state management patterns. Familiarity with build tools, package managers, and CSS architectures like Tailwind or component libraries rounds out the front-end toolkit.
Core Back-End Skills
On the back end, full stack developers design APIs, write business logic, and manage data. Common stacks include Node.js with Express or NestJS, Python with Django or FastAPI, and PHP with Laravel. Strong knowledge of relational databases such as PostgreSQL and MySQL is essential, alongside experience with NoSQL databases like MongoDB. Authentication, authorization, caching, and message queues are everyday concerns. For projects that demand custom backend logic, professional web application development services bring these capabilities together.
DevOps and Cloud Awareness
Modern full stack roles increasingly include DevOps responsibilities. Developers are expected to understand containers (Docker), orchestration (Kubernetes), CI/CD pipelines, and cloud platforms like AWS, Azure, or Google Cloud. Even basic familiarity with Infrastructure as Code, monitoring, and logging makes a developer significantly more valuable.
Soft Skills That Set Candidates Apart
Technical skills alone are not enough. Employers look for developers who can communicate clearly, collaborate across disciplines, and translate business requirements into technical solutions. Writing readable code, documenting decisions, and mentoring teammates are signs of seniority. Problem-solving, curiosity, and a willingness to keep learning are perhaps the most important traits in a field that never stops evolving.
How to Prepare for a Full Stack Career
Aspiring full stack developers should build a portfolio of real projects that demonstrate end-to-end capability. Contributing to open source, writing technical articles, and earning relevant certifications all strengthen a resume. Practicing system design, data structures, and algorithms helps in technical interviews. Most importantly, shipping projects—imperfect but complete—proves the ability to deliver value, which is exactly what employers want.
Want to publish a guest post on aamconsultants.org?
Place an order for a guest post or link insertion today.

